    Bunnies can absolutely be litter-box trained. Miss Hoppy has been pretty much since day 1 - they generally LIKE to go in one spot, though some take a little more training than others.

    Originally posted by poofy
    I want to get my grandaughter one..can they be litterbox trained?
    And should it be gotton young or a bit older..will have to read up on it and let her ck it out to see what she thinks, shes 12 and really wanting to be mommie..lol..
    Yes, rabbits can be litter box trained. And for a first time rabbit owner, I'd say adopt an older bun, because they can be brats as "teenagers!" But I got Benjamin as a baby, and he was my first rabbit and we survived... but I was 19, and had owned pets before though.
